Kwillena Gabi Pool, Mandurah's unique circular estuary pool, offers an inviting experience for swimmers and nature lovers alike. Meaning "dolphin waters" this culturally significant name was provided by the traditional owners of Bindjareb Boodja. As a natural pool without nets or barriers, Kwillena Gabi Pool preserves the estuary’s marine life and offers visitors a sustainable way to enjoy the water with minimal environmental impact.

The pool features floating pontoons arranged in a distinctive circular design, a wheelchair-accessible ramp, and a maximum depth reaching nearly 4.5 metres. The surrounding paved areas connect seamlessly with the popular Eastern Foreshore, creating a scenic setting that combines accessibility and natural beauty.
